Primary Purpose Of PositionThe Technical Sales Manager (TSM) provides building‑systems knowledge & development/design expertise in support of sales efforts for Energy Efficiency focused Infrastructure Renewal and Building Upgrade & Improvement projects. The Senior TSM will lead identification and development of Energy Conservation Measures. This role will act as a Project Developer / Sale Engineer, managing the technical aspects of project development from qualification/conception to contract award.
The TSM plays a critical role in supporting the early‑stage qualification & development of energy efficiency project opportunities, balancing customer engagement with technical expertise to achieve business objectives.
- Serve as the technical subject matter expert throughout the project development and sales cycle, focusing on building systems, mechanical and engineering design/performance, systems interactions, and utility rates/tariffs.
- Collaborate with the Business Development Manager and cross‑functional teams to assess and qualify the technical and financial feasibility of project opportunities. Provide technical support during customer presentations.
- Conduct initial facility and infrastructure assessments to identify Energy Conservation Measures (ECMs), infrastructure improvements, and corresponding energy, operational, and financial benefits.
- Evaluate utility profiles and facility infrastructure to establish project direction, scope, and financial elements, including development of accurate financial pro formas and technical scopes of work.
- Lead cross‑functional teams to develop all required project deliverables from initial qualification through contract award. Manage resource alignment, cost and savings modeling, subcontractor negotiations, and quality control reviews.
- Expand project scopes by integrating Energy Efficiency, Sustainability, and Resiliency offerings beyond traditional measures.
- Oversee legal documentation reviews, financing procurement, and coordination of all necessary project approvals.
- Manage project budgets, schedules, and resource allocations in collaboration with internal stakeholders to ensure deliverables are completed on time and within scope.
